On behalf of our client, a broad-spectrum property management service provider, we are looking for a Site Engineer to be based at their offices in Limassol, Cyprus.
Main Duties and Responsibilities:
- Conducts daily supervision of site works
- Checks drawings and quantities for accuracy of calculations
- Attends site meetings and tracks required actions
- Liaises with all discipline consultants (Architect, Structural, MEP), contractors, quantity surveyors, and the general workforce involved in the project
- Prepares detailed variation schedules based on provided designs
- Ensures that the project is being executed within the required timeframes, within the required budget, and according to the quality standards
- Conducts regular Health and Safety inspections to ensure that all works are being executed as per the H&S plan
- Participates in the technical administration of the project including ensuring compliance with guidelines and regulations including permits, safety plans, and public authorities
- Delivers technical files and other technical documentation as required
- Prepares reports as required by management and verifies monthly evaluations from the main contractor
- Assists with material procurement for the project
- Maintains detailed documentation of all site engineering activities
- Reports to the Project Manager
- Carries out additional site-related tasks as assigned by the Project Manager
